Potable Water Disinfection
Water disinfection is the essential process of eliminating or deactivating harmful microorganisms, bacteria, viruses, and other pathogens from water to ensure it is safe for drinking, industrial use, or wastewater treatment. It is a critical step in maintaining public health, preventing waterborne diseases, and meeting regulatory standards for potable water.
Modern water disinfection methods include chlorination, ultraviolet (UV) treatment, ozonation, and advanced filtration systems. Each method is designed to target specific contaminants while preserving water quality and taste. Chlorination is widely used for its effectiveness and residual protection, UV treatment offers chemical-free disinfection, and ozone provides rapid and powerful microbial inactivation.
Effective water disinfection not only safeguards human health but also protects industrial processes, agriculture, and municipal water systems from contamination. Proper monitoring, maintenance, and the use of high-quality chemical or technological solutions are key to achieving consistent and reliable disinfection outcomes.
